Don't forget to backup your sources before you reinstall.
sudo cp /etc/apt/sources.list ~/sources.list.backup
Otherwise if you have added any PPAs or other sources, this tip won't work.

Never mind I figured it out. To get a custom sort, right click the a field at the top of the mail list, mouse over sort, and select custom.
